Okay so I am redoing my bedroom soonish and I want to do it in like a halloween-fantasy-dungeon-Dark sort of theme and I need some ideas for it. I like pretty much everything that is part of the holiday so please any help would be great.
FYI I am not painting my room black or some dark color like that cause it will be a pain in the butt later. I may though use wallpaper either in black or like a stone dungeon wall kind of thing. (though haven't decided on it yet.)

If you paint, you might want a more neutral color like light gray. That would lend itself to many possible changes in decor. Might want a dark purple comforter, sheets, & throw pillows. As cooler weather comes on, you may want flannel sheets. Knit, crochet, or flannel throws can all be used for curling up with your books.
Dried flower arrangements & baskets would add a very sophisticated & pretty look. Might see a fake bird's nest or bird house along with madrone or manzanita tree branches & fabric blackbirds. Could also frame appropriate quotations from Edgar Allen Poe, nature haiku, or an Alice in Wonderland poster. Can switch the ornaments on the tree branches to match the season of the year.
For the Halloween theme, what comes to mind is the little seated skeleton that I bought last year at Big Lots that's purple with glitter & glass eyes. He holds a little candle holder & looks very similar to a seated yoga pose. Not realizing it was a candle holder, I got it to hold the quarters that I was giving away to trick or treaters. If you get to the stores early in the season, you may find ones that are especially cool. You may see stuffed characters, such as jester, Harlequin, or velour pumpkins, such as the male & female ones that I have. Would also be a hoot if you ever got a good price on a store mannequin or a coat rack to dress & decorate for the season.
Could set up a fake crystal ball on side table or desk. Can sit on the floor, too, & practice readings with Tarot cards. You may want some cushions for this.
May also want an organza canopy on a ring or rods. Might be over the headboard of your bed or surrounding a rattan rocker or comfy velvet side chair used for reading. Look at thrift shops or 2nd hand stores to see what you can find.
May want an old-fashioned floor lamp with Victorian shade with clear glass beads hanging from the shade. You can also use LED lights, either a plain string or the skeleton ones. Note, too, that LED night lights are fairly inexpensive & use less than one watt of electricity.
Whatever you do, build in a provision for switching over to other seasons of the year. Light gray might also combine with yellow, orange, or coral & white for a sunnier look in spring & summer. Can store your velour jack-o-lanterns on a tall closet shelf using a gallon size slide lock bag or a clear plastic bag from the purchase of new pillows or store your Halloween things in a clear orange storage box.
Whatever you do, go with the electrical lighting rather than burning candles near fabric curtains. Read all the warning inserts that come with nightlights & stringed lights about keeping them away from fabric & furniture. Once you've safely mastered all of this, you still may be able to burn incense very carefully when you're nearby or you might use scented essences from a health food store in specially crafted aromatherapy containers. Can also buy dried floral mixtures to make sachets for inside dresser drawers & to give as gifts.
